Eid Mubarak to all those who are celebrating! Eid Al-Fitr is a holiday marking the end of Ramadan. There are 1.8 billion Muslims worldwide, with about 300,000 Muslims living in Metro Detroit. People celebrate by spending time with family and friends, eating treats and gifting each other.
“The Night Before Eid” tale of Egyptian American family preparing for Eid
Author Aya Khalil wrote a new book, sharing a story about an Egyptian American family making ka’ak cookies, also known commonly as maamoul, for the Eid holiday. Khalil says she wrote this book as a way to commemorate Eid holidays and creative inclusive books for kids to grow up with.
“In Search of Bengali Harlem” documentary showing in Detroit
The Freep Film Festival is hosting the movie “In Search of Bengali Harlem” as part of the Freep x AAPI Film Series Detroit. The movie shares the story of Alaudin Ullah looking for answers about his family’s history.
